Delhi-Chennai Garib Rath train stopped after bomb hoax call

Jaipur: Three persons were detained for allegedly spreading rumors regarding the presence of a bomb in Hazrat Nizamuddin – M.G.R.Chennai Central Garib Rath Express train late on Monday night, officials said.

As per the police, Hazrat Nizamuddin – M.G.R.Chennai Central Garib Rath Express (12612), was stopped at the Dholpur station in Rajasthan for three hours, after a passenger claimed that there was a bomb in the train.

They raised a complaint on ‘Rail Madad’ portal, they said. The complainant claimed that there was a bomb in G2 Coach of the train and two other persons told him about the same.

The police along with the teams of GRP Police and RPF forces immediately came into action and reached the spot and launched a search operation.

The bomb disposal squad was also called on the spot for investigation.
